JOB DESCRIPTION:



As a valued member of our team, your responsibilities will encompass:

Videography & Photography (Approx. 25% of time):

Film and photograph events, interviews, training sessions, and promotional materials with a high degree of professionalism Operate, maintain, and manage camera, lighting, and audio equipment Select, assemble and position equipment (cameras, tripods, cables, and etc.) Execute basic post-production tasks, including video editing, color correction, audio mixing, and photo retouching Manage and organize digital media assets Monitor equipment usage and livestream that is being broadcasted from the event
IT & Audiovisual Support (Approx. 50% of time):

Serve as the first point of contact for users seeking technical assistance - including but not limited to test, maintain, and troubleshoot computer and camera related issues Provide technical support for video conferencing platforms, primarily Zoom and Polycom systems Set up, test, and troubleshoot AV equipment in conference and meeting rooms Assist staff with connectivity, audio, and video issues during virtual meetings Provide general IT support tasks as needed, which may include software installation and basic user assistance Create records of repairs and fixes Address computer and administrative questions from customers Coordinate with other staff and users to support the daily operation Qualified candidates will be contacted for projects - equipment will be provided Help stakeholders with technical issues, including but not limited to internet connection, Microsoft Office Suite, and etc. Address computer and administrative questions from customers Any other duties as assigned
Digital Conversion Projects (Approx. 25% of time):

Convert analogue video formats (e.g., VHS, Hi8) to digital files on non-recording days Organize, label, and archive newly digitized content according to established protocols
